Audience
During the design process for HubL it was important to consider user experience at all times, and ensure we were designing from a user centric approach. The primary persona for HubL would be quite specific with little change between users. Some of the key factors to consider were:
Device Accessibility
Most migrants do not have access to a laptop. Migrants seeking English classes would do so from a mobile device, as it is their main and often only way of communication.
Platform & Format
Due to financial circumstances, many migrants use either Android smartphones or older Apple iPhones. Due to the lack of one majority device type or software platform, it became clear early on that a mobile website would be the most suitable option. A mobile app would be unsuitable to lack of guaranteed access to an app store, varying platforms and app marketplaces, and limitations of older software versions.
Language
The native language spoken by any given migrant varies significantly, and is often limited to only that language. It was important to consider how the user would access and use the platform in their native language and how this personalisation would be applied.
